Dental Assistant Career in Bentonville

Bentonville, Arkansas offers opportunities for dental assistants with competitive salaries averaging $44,820 annually. The Dental field is projected to grow 8% over the next decade, meaning trained professionals will continue to be in high demand throughout the Bentonville area and across Arkansas.

Training programs in Bentonville typically take 9-12 months to complete. Upon graduation, you'll be prepared to pursue industry certifications including CDA, RDA, DANB Certification. These credentials can significantly boost your starting salary and open doors to more specialized roles.

Attending a trade school in Bentonville gives you the advantage of training near local employers who are actively hiring. Many Dental programs include job placement assistance and have established relationships with companies in the area, helping you transition directly from the classroom to a well-paying career.
